Common Residential & Commercial Roofing Scams in Christine
Be aware of these tactic used by unlicensed operators
Storm Chaser Scams
Out-of-area crews swarm after hail or wind, hype damage, take big deposits, then ghost or botch the job.
Deposit Disappearance
Pro demands half or more upfront (often cash), does minimal work, then vanishes.
Fake Damage Upsell
Exaggerates minor issues to push full roof replacement, pocketing insurance payouts fraudulently.
Phantom Warranty
Promises lifetime warranties but uses cheap materials and skips documentation.
How to Verify a Professional
Insurance
Demand certificates of insurance (COI) for liability ($1M+) and workers' comp. Call the insurer directly to confirm it's current and valid.
Licensing
Texas requires no statewide roofing license, but contact Atascosa County Building Department (or Christine officials) to check local registrations and ensure they pull required permits. Verify any claimed credentials online or by phone.
References
Request 3-5 recent Christine-area references. Call them to verify quality, punctuality, and overall satisfaction. Check BBB and Google reviews too.
